Preferred Qualifications Position SummaryThis position is responsible for directing the daily operations of the CAES Office of the Associate Dean for Extension, which includes the Associate Dean, Assistant Dean, Director of County Operations and support staff. This position has autonomy for management of the office and coordinating the Associate Dean's travel and initiatives that support the strategic initiatives of UGA Cooperative Extension. This position reports directly to the Associate Dean for Extension and is the liaison with the Associate Dean's direct reports, the Dean's Office, and external constituencies including other administrators, faculty, students, and external stakeholders.
